What is the difference between coaching and therapy?

Coaching and therapy are two different things. Therapy is a medical model and therapists are trained to work with people suffering from mental illnesses. They focus on people’s past, trying to find the root cause of their problems and heal them.

Coaching is a wellbeing model. It is designed to help individuals achieve their personal goals and bring more joy and fulfillment into their lives. It starts with the present, looking at your future. It happens in the here and now. It can connect you to your unconscious mind, so you can use what you learn about yourself to create a brighter present and future.
